The video discusses recent unemployment data, highlighting a downside surprise in job creation and its impact on Wall Street. It examines unemployment rates across different demographics and the market's reaction, particularly in bond yields. The discussion also covers a demand shock in the economy, labor market challenges, and revisions in job data, emphasizing the need for careful analysis of these figures.
